| Parameter | Specification | Description |
| Material Grade | High-Density Sub-Micron Carbide | YG6 or YG8 (Vacuum Sintered) |
| Hardness (HRA) | 89.0 - 92.0 HRA | Extreme hardness for high-load applications. |
| Tolerance | ≤ 0.005mm (Customizable) | Precise fit and concentricity control. |
| Surface Finish (Ra) | Mirror-Finish (Ra ≤ 0.1 μm) | Minimizes friction & enhances sealing. |
| Structural Integrity | Vacuum-Sintered | Pore-free structure for high-pressure reliability. |
| Applications | Pumps, Seals, Gearboxes | Versatile configurations for heavy-duty systems. |
